Since 2022, Planit Consulting has been supporting Kyogle Council to deliver flood recovery works across multiple landslip sites throughout the Shire. The program is restoring critical access and improving safety across an extensive rural road network.
With works spread across steep terrain and remote locations, the program requires coordinated investigations, design, stakeholder management and construction support to deliver practical, long term outcomes for local communities.
Our Role
Planit’s multidisciplinary team has provided:
- Coordination of site investigations, design and contractor management
- Supervision of slope stabilisation works, including gabion wall construction
- Replacement of causeways and bridge abutments
- Liaison with stakeholders and funding bodies
- Cost estimation, programming and progress reporting
Recent activity has included:
- Kyogle Road, Homeleigh Road and Iron Pot Creek Road soil nail repairs
- Lions Road gabion basket wall construction and soil nailing
- Doohans Road bridge abutment grout filling and scour protection
- Horseshoe Creek Road and Sandy Creek Road causeway replacements
- Gradys Creek Road enabling works now underway
Outcome
More than 70 per cent of the sites managed by Planit have now been completed or are underway. The program continues to strengthen access, safety and resilience across the region’s road network, supporting communities to reconnect after disaster.
